So I did a search and came up empty handed. I have a 2014 Ram 1500 with a 5.7 and it has around 44,000 miles on it. Check engine light came on a few days ago so I had it looked at this morning. It was the quickest the dealership could get it in. The engine code was P0463 - Fuel Level Sensor Circuit High Input. They informed me that the fuel pump would have to be replaced and it would cost $580!!!! The truck only has 44,000 on it and the fuel pump already has to be replaced? Kinda irritating. Then they tell me that the part is on back order for 1-3 months!!! Anyone else have this issue? Definitely an irritated customer right now.

This just happened to my truck yesterday. Was at ¾ full and light came on. Drive till ¼ then light went out while driving. Today it seems ok. Go to dealership at end of week to find out

That's how mine started. It ended up being the fuel level sensor in the fuel pump. The pump itself was fine but that sensor is built
Into it and the whole pump has to be replaced. It took about 2 months to get the pump in. Good luck with what you find out!

Replace the fuel level sensor. It is available separately from the pump. I've replaced about 10 this year, plus however many others' in our shop have too.
